A silent grace emanates from these indigo blue chrysanthemums, traced with the delicacy of a wash. The ivory background allows each petal, each leaf, to breathe in a composition of elegance that is discreet and timeless.
Two large chrysanthemum flowers unfold on a slender stem, surrounded by toothed leaves. The palette rests entirely on variations of indigo blue and slate grey, from the deepest to the most faded, creating a subtle gradient on each petal. The ivory plain background highlights the lightness of the floral motif, with no superfluous elements. The pictorial treatment recalls watercolor and ink wash, with outlines that gently blend into the paper. The petals seem to ripple, as if carried by a suspended movement. A still-closed bud brings a touch of botanical narrative, between flowering and waiting. The whole exudes a feeling of botanical calm, between scientific drawing and free artistic gesture.

This chrysanthemum blue indigo painting revisits the delicate technique of Japanese wash painting, where ink dilutes into subtle nuances on paper. The petals seem to float, on the border between ancient botanical drawing and contemporary painting. This watercolor chrysanthemum painting plays on the transparency of navy blue and slate gray, creating depth without ever weighing down the composition. The ivory background reinforces this impression of lightness and suspended movement.
This anthracite chrysanthemum painting easily blends with neutral tones such as beige, off-white or pearl gray already present in a room. It brings a touch of indigo blue without dominating the space, which allows it to be combined with natural materials such as linen or light wood. It can also be brought closer to cushions or curtains in navy blue tones to create a coherent thread in the room.
This blue indigo chrysanthemum painting naturally finds its place in a bedroom, where its soft palette promotes rest and serenity. It is also very suitable for an entrance, where its bright ivory background welcomes elegantly without overloading the space. The fine tracing of the stems and leaves evokes the calm of a garden, an ideal atmosphere for passageways or relaxation areas such as an office.
